## VerifiedX Deploys Zero-Knowledge Privacy Layer for Bitcoin, Targeting Institutional 'Confidentiality Gap'
A new zero-knowledge-powered system is now enabling shielded Bitcoin transactions, directly confronting the 'privacy gap' that has long deterred major institutions from engaging with public blockchains. VerifiedX's launch signals a pivotal shift, moving beyond theoretical privacy solutions to a functional layer that can obscure transaction details while maintaining the integrity of the Bitcoin ledger. This development is not a niche experiment but a direct response to growing, explicit demand from regulated financial players who require confidentiality for their blockchain activities.

The system, built by VerifiedX, utilizes zero-knowledge proofs—a cryptographic method that allows one party to prove a statement is true without revealing any underlying information. This technology effectively creates a privacy layer atop Bitcoin, allowing institutions to transact without exposing sensitive financial data to the public eye. The move reflects a broader, industry-wide push to retrofit major blockchains with enhanced privacy features, acknowledging that transparency, while foundational, can be a barrier to large-scale, professional adoption.

The introduction of this capability places significant pressure on the existing regulatory and compliance frameworks surrounding digital assets. It raises immediate questions for financial watchdogs about monitoring flows in a shielded environment and could accelerate institutional experimentation with Bitcoin for a wider range of use cases, including treasury management and inter-institutional settlements. The success of this layer will be measured by its adoption by TradFi entities and its ability to navigate the ensuing regulatory scrutiny that such powerful privacy tools inevitably attract.
